diff options
author | Nikhil Badola <nikhil.badola@freescale.com> | 2014-05-20 11:24:02 (GMT) |
---|---|---|
committer | Jose Rivera <German.Rivera@freescale.com> | 2014-05-21 13:36:19 (GMT) |
commit | 386a42e0dc5ca36b1ce43f2dab4303035e2b2930 (patch) | |
tree | f5d3ef17bececeaffc0f26e787e709cd07ff542f | |
parent | a2b468f094846bca51c49c28c071accb46a18daa (diff) | |
download | linux-fsl-qoriq-386a42e0dc5ca36b1ce43f2dab4303035e2b2930.tar.xz |
drivers/usb : Add affected configs for Erratum A005697 workaround
Add following affected SOCs and their variants
P1010 rev2.0
B4860 rev1.0 rev2.0 rev2.1 rev2.2
T2080 rev1.0
T2081 rev1.0
Signed-off-by: Nikhil Badola <nikhil.badola@freescale.com>
Change-Id: I954877e5b878abf63667b0215aa41a8a3a93eddf
Reviewed-on: http://git.am.freescale.net:8181/12743
Tested-by: Review Code-CDREVIEW <CDREVIEW@freescale.com>
Reviewed-by: Ramneek Mehresh <ramneek.mehresh@freescale.com>
Reviewed-by: Jose Rivera <German.Rivera@freescale.com>
-rw-r--r-- | drivers/usb/host/fsl-mph-dr-of.c | 10 |
1 files changed, 9 insertions, 1 deletions
diff --git a/drivers/usb/host/fsl-mph-dr-of.c b/drivers/usb/host/fsl-mph-dr-of.c index c2c58cf..8cb82cc 100644 --- a/drivers/usb/host/fsl-mph-dr-of.c +++ b/drivers/usb/host/fsl-mph-dr-of.c @@ -150,9 +150,10 @@ static bool has_erratum_a005697(void) bool flag = false; switch (SVR_SOC_VER(svr)) { - case SVR_P1010: case SVR_P1014: case SVR_T1040: + case SVR_T2080: + case SVR_T2081: if (SVR_REV(svr) == 0x10) flag = true; break; @@ -166,6 +167,7 @@ static bool has_erratum_a005697(void) (SVR_REV(svr) == 0x21)) flag = true; break; + case SVR_P1010: case SVR_T4240: case SVR_T4160: case SVR_P5020: @@ -185,6 +187,12 @@ static bool has_erratum_a005697(void) (SVR_REV(svr) == 0x30)) flag = true; break; + case SVR_B4860: + case SVR_B4420: + if ((SVR_REV(svr) == 0x10) || (SVR_REV(svr) == 0x20) || + (SVR_REV(svr) == 0x21) || (SVR_REV(svr) == 0x22)) + flag = true; + break; } return flag; |